Securing Your Containers: A Guide to Authorization Policies
Container security is crucial for technology managers looking to keep their applications safe. However, understanding and implementing effective authorization policies can often feel overwhelming. This blog post aims to break down container security authorization policies into simple terms that even an eighth-grader could understand, without sacrificing technical depth. Let's dive in.
What Are Container Authorization Policies?
Container authorization policies are rules that define who can access your containers and what they can do with them. Imagine a container as a separate room in your office building. Authorization policies would determine who has the keys, what actions they are allowed to perform, and what resources they can access within that room. These policies are part of a larger security strategy to ensure that only authorized personnel can interact with critical data and services.
Why Are Authorization Policies Important?
The core value of implementing these policies is straightforward: they protect your containers from unauthorized access and potential breaches. By defining and enforcing clear authorization rules, you safeguard sensitive information and maintain the integrity of your applications. Without these measures, you expose your systems to threats that could lead to data leaks or system failures.
How to Implement Container Authorization Policies
- Identify Users and Roles: Begin by identifying who needs access to your containers. Assign roles based on job functions. For instance, developers might require broader access than analysts who only need to view data.
- Define Policies: Create policies that establish what each role can do. Use role-based access control (RBAC) to specify permissions. For example, developers can deploy and monitor applications, while analysts might only view logs.
- Use Trusted Tools: Employ trusted tools like Kubernetes for managing and enforcing these policies. Kubernetes provides built-in mechanisms for setting and managing rules that dictate how containers can be accessed and interacted with.
- Regularly Review Policies: Authorization needs can change over time, so it's important to regularly review and update your policies to adapt to new security requirements or organizational changes.
- Monitor and Audit: Always monitor access patterns and audit the use of containers to ensure compliance with your policies. This can help in quickly identifying and mitigating any unauthorized access attempts.
Boosting Container Security with hoop.dev
Implementing robust authorization policies is just one part of securing your containers. At hoop.dev, you can see how your policies perform in real-time and make adjustments as necessary. Experience how easy it is to set up and manage comprehensive authorization rules. Discover how best-in-class container security strategies can be deployed in minutes. Get started with hoop.dev today to explore new ways of securing your containerized applications, ensuring they remain safe and well-managed.
Conclusion
Authorization policies are a fundamental aspect of container security that every technology manager should prioritize. By understanding who can do what with your containers, you greatly enhance your security posture. Don't let container security intimidate you—implement straightforward authorization policies today and see the benefits firsthand with hoop.dev. Secure your container systems swiftly and confidently to ensure the safety of your technological investments.